Defining a failed state:

When a significant number of people are leaving, especially when the journey is perilous,
and the people are not waiting for the official paperwork, that's just one bit of proof that
the country has failed.

When the government repeatedly calls out troops, or has them stationed at the ready, to
restore "order" because of massive countrywide strikes and unrest;

When a leader posts too many of his portraits around the country. The bigger the portrait
the bigger the failure of the state. Before the portraits approach building size it's time for
change;

When persistent famine enfeebles the people, causing refugees and squalid camps and
bread lines and starvation and privation;

When these exist and yet the military is well fed and housed -- and huge, then the
country is failed;

When the leader gets more than 90% of the vote, or runs alone, or when there is nothing
more than the official slate of politicians from the same political party;

When there is no free press, with the closing of newspapers and arresting journalists;

When religious minorities are subjugated or destroyed or chased into hiding;

When the rulers decide to destroy the cultural and historical artifacts of the past, both
recent and ancient, and remake the country into one Glorification of one people;

When the UN rights of man are ignored;

When that country is invading, or threatening to invade, neighbors;

When that country keeps people under house arrest for thought and words alone;

When people disappear;

When people are in prison for writing, traveling, thinking;

When all the media are owned and controlled by the State or the Party;

When the relatives of the leader are in control of all the major industries;

When the judicial system summarily arrests, imprisons and executes people for not
conforming to the dictates of the ruler;

When the country refuses to take it's own currency in doing trade;

When the leadership of that country has bank accounts in out-of-the-country banks;

When the currency has to be changed in name, and a few zeros lopped off, every few
years.

All of these are clear signs of failed states. Some or all of these apply to nearly 75% of the
world's nations. The world is basically a living hell for the vast majority of people. It is
abominable. You don't even need to have all these conditions in place, merely one or two
is a sign of continuing failure to ensure the inalienable rights of man to live peaceably and
prosperously.
